Clematis 'Apple Blossom' - Height 100-120cm - 2lt CalycanthusClematis Apple Blossom is a vigorous, twining, evergreen climber with leathery, waxy, green leaves, bronze tinged when they emerge, and profusion of almond scented, single, pale pink to white flowers opening from deep pink buds and blooming in spring. Flowers persist for 2 to 4 weeks and are attractive to butterflies. Clematis Apple Blossom is not picky about the soil type, but prefers fertile, loose, moist, well drained soils.
